Transaction 57e70a204e611676f7fe9715df283088b08450f722c76633450d6bab41c84a77

1 Input
2 Outputs
  • 57e70a204e611676f7fe9715df283088b08450f722c76633450d6bab41c84a77:0
  • value  1000000
    address  2MziJBHBoJBKCEeN3g7F8jfGmGKyb1i8wFk
  • 57e70a204e611676f7fe9715df283088b08450f722c76633450d6bab41c84a77:1
  • value  1199334
    address  2MtrevLBYBr4VaRBNnEpfbZjWvRSeu2vVBa